What’s New in Virtual Reality Casinos?
Virtual reality casinos are leveraging cutting-edge VR technology to create fully immersive, 3D gambling environments where players can interact with the setting and each other in real-time. This technological prowess is not just about aesthetic appeal but also enhancing user engagement and creating a lifelike casino experience accessible globally, without the need to visit a physical casino.
Innovations in this space include real-time communication abilities, advanced avatar customization, and games that are as intricate and detailed as those in a physical casino environment. Players can stroll through virtual casinos, sit at a game table, interact with a dealer, and engage in all the behaviors typical of brick-and-mortar gambling venues without stepping outside their door.

Legal and Ethical Considerations
As with any revolutionary technology integrating into a regulated sector like gambling, VR casinos raise several legal and ethical issues. Regulatory frameworks are still catching up with these advancements, with questions about ensuring fairness, preventing underage gambling, and incorporating secure digital payment systems at the forefront. Gambling authorities and legislative bodies worldwide are currently scrutinizing how best to address these concerns without stifling innovation.

FAQs About Virtual Reality Casinos
1. What are Virtual Reality Casinos?
Virtual reality casinos use VR technology to create interactive, immersive gambling experiences that mimic being in a real casino.
2. How do I access a VR Casino?
Users typically need a VR headset and compatible gaming platforms to access VR casinos.
3. Are VR Casinos safe and regulated?
While still an emerging field, VR casinos must adhere to the same licensing and regulatory standards as traditional online casinos to operate legally.
4. Can you win real money in a VR Casino?
Yes, similar to traditional online casinos, players can gamble and win real money in VR casinos.
